首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何将具有该归档文件名称的归档文件提取为路径的目录?

将具有该归档文件名称的归档文件提取为路径的目录,可以通过以下步骤实现:

  1. 首先,确定归档文件的格式。常见的归档文件格式包括ZIP、TAR、GZ等。不同的格式有不同的提取方法。
  2. 使用相应的解压缩工具对归档文件进行解压缩。例如,对于ZIP格式的归档文件,可以使用常见的解压缩软件如WinRAR、7-Zip等进行解压缩操作。
  3. 解压缩后,可以得到归档文件中的所有文件和目录。找到具有该归档文件名称的文件。
  4. 提取该文件的路径。路径是指文件所在的目录结构。可以通过查看文件的绝对路径或相对路径来获取。
  5. 根据提取到的路径,创建相应的目录结构。可以使用操作系统提供的文件操作函数或命令来创建目录。
  6. 将文件移动到相应的目录中。可以使用操作系统提供的文件操作函数或命令来移动文件。
  7. 完成以上步骤后,归档文件中具有该归档文件名称的文件将被提取为路径的目录。

对于腾讯云相关产品,可以使用腾讯云对象存储(COS)来存储和管理归档文件。腾讯云COS是一种高可用、高可靠、低成本的云存储服务,适用于各种场景下的数据存储和访问需求。您可以通过以下链接了解更多关于腾讯云COS的信息:腾讯云对象存储(COS)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Linux命令使用:tar

为了实现对多个文件目录压缩操作,可以使用tar命令将多个文件目录归档一个文件,然后再使用压缩命令对归档文件进行压缩。...tar命令本身只具有打包文件功能,并不提供压缩文件功能,对打包后文件压缩是通过参数调用其他压缩命令完成。...这里三个参数意思: -c:create创建归档文件 -v:verbose显示创建过程 -f:file指定归档文件名称 这里需要注意是,-f参数后需要直接加归档文件名,即无论是建立归档文件,...这里需要注意打包过程中相对或者绝对目录使用,提取文件时需要注意提取目录,若直接在当前目录下进行提取操作,则会创建不同等级目录结构。..../ test/b tmpuser:test/ $ ls b directory file.tar test 由示例可知,当打包时文件具有目录等级结构时,提取文件时需要注意提取路径,因为打包文件会包含目录结构

3.2K10

每天学一个 Linux 命令(39):tar

Tar 代表是磁带存档,是一种归档文件格式,早期用于将文件归档到磁带备份存储。现可以用于收集、分发、归档文件,还可以保留文件原有的属性,如:用户和组权限,访问和修改日期以及目录结构。...语法格式 tar [OPTIONS] [FILE] 选项说明 -A #新增文件到已经存在归档文件 -B #设置区块大小 -c #建立新归档文件 -C #将压缩文件解压到指定目录下 -d...#记录文件差异 -x #解压或提取归档文件内容 -t #列出备份文件内容 -z #通过gzip命令来压缩/解压缩文件文件名一般 xx.tar.gz -Z...命令来压缩/解压缩文件文件名一般xx.tar.bz2 -v #显示操作过程; -k #保留原有文件不覆盖 -m #保留文件不被覆盖 -w #确认压缩文件正确性 -p #保留原来文件权限与属性...-P #使用文件绝对路径,不删除文件名称“/”号 -N #只将较指定日期更新文件保存到备份文件中 --exclude=[范本样式] #排除符合范本样式文件 --remove-files

59520

Linux文件归档,压缩与解压缩

不理会文件名称或硬连接是否存在以及该文件是否符号连接; -l 或 --list:列出压缩文件相关信息; -n 或 --no-name:压缩文件时,不保存原来文件名称及时间戳记; -N 或 --name...; -n:不压缩具有特定字尾字符串文件; -o:以压缩文件内拥有最新更改时间文件为准,将压缩文件更改时间设成和该文件相同; -q:不显示指令执行过程; -r:递归处理,将指定目录所有文件和子目录一并处理...,而非链接所指向文件,本参数仅在UNIX之类系统下有效; -z:替压缩文件加上注释; -$:保存第一个被压缩文件所在磁盘卷册名称; -:压缩效率是一个介于1~9数值。...; -b:不要对文本文件进行字符转换; -C:压缩文件文件名称区分大小写; -j:不处理压缩文件中原有的目录路径; -L:将压缩文件全部文件名改为小写; -M:将输出结果送到more程序处理;...…… #常用参数 -z 是否同时具有gz属性 -j 是否同时具有bz2属性 -J 是否同时具有xz属性 -x 解压缩、提取打包内容 -t 查看压缩包内容 -c 建立一个压缩,打包文档 -C 切换到指定目录

9.4K40

LinuxShell命令tar

,会按照它存储在归档路径名,在当前目录中创建对应路径。...这是因为 extract 操作提取归档成员是按照它们在归档存储顺序依次提取,因此具有相同路径成员都将被提取出来,且在提取时排在后面的会覆盖前面的,而且这个覆盖过程在 tar 看来是正常,因此它也不会有任提示...2.1.8 compare 对比归档 collection.tar 中成员 blues 和文件系统中具有相同路径文件之间差异: tar -dvf collection.tar blues 如果指定归档成员在文件系统中不存在...当使用 -x,--extract 操作时,如果提取到的当前目录包含和要提取出来成员同名文件(夹),则当前目录文件(夹)默认会被覆盖。...因此,在提取归档时最好做法是先检查一下归档成员,然后创建一个新目录,在新创建目录提取归档。 3. 压缩 & 解压 tar 可以通过指定合适选项,实现强大压缩和解压功能。

89520

Shell 正则表达式及综合案例及文本处理工具

}$ 大于小于11位数字都是不符合  四、案例之归档文件 实际生产应用中,往往需要对重要数据进行归档备份 需求:实现一个目录归档备份脚本,输入一个目录名称,将目录下所有文件按天归档保存,并将归档日期附加在文档文件名上...P选项代表允许我们使用绝对路径进行归档。...$(date +%y%m%d) # 订阅生成归档文件名称 FILE=archive_{DIR_NAME}_DATE.tar.gz # 订阅生成归档文件路径 DEST=/archive/$FILE...# 开始归档目录文件 echo "开始归档...."...-eq 0 ] then     echo     echo "归档成功"     echo "归档文件: exit 五、案例之定时归档文件 比如说我们想要1分钟归档文件一次;就可以设置定时器如下

32630

Linux shell命令用法及常见用例之tar命令

tar分为三种模式,-c,-r,-u三个一类,归档/压缩模式,在模式下,tar会递归遍历指定目录所有目录文件,并创建归档文件。-x表示归档/解压模式,-t表示打印列表模式。...-p:保留文件原始信息,权限等等 -P:解压时保留绝对路径。 –exclude=FILE:在打包压缩时候,不要将FILE打包。 打包并创建归档文件 示例:打包一个目录。...)参数,这表示指定文件或者目录创建新归档文件。...注意这里没有指定-j参数,因为tar看到指定了-x参数,就知道这是解压操作,会自动判断解压包压缩类型。 解压归档文件并指定目录 示例:解压到一个指定目录。...描述:将file1、file2等多个文件归档文件提取出来,可以用空格隔开多个文件,也可以用通配符形式。

1.9K31

Linux 命令行操作和文件管理

操作系统Shell就是“外壳”意思,区别于操作系统内核部分,是指“使用者提供操作界面”软件(命令解析器)。它接收用户命令,然后执行相应应用程序。...,以“/”开头路径称为绝对路径,是指文件文件夹相对于根目录“/”位置;不以“/”开头路径称为相对路径,是文件文件夹相对于当前目录位置。...ls -l | grep D 5 归档、压缩和解压缩 压缩和解压缩 (1)tar        tar具有归档、解包和解压缩等功能 用常用选项: 选项 说明 -c 指定特定目录压缩 -x 从备份文件中还原文件...-f 指定文件名称 a)打包归档: tar用于归档时,可以把目录及其下目录文件等内容打包成一个文件。...b)显示归档文件内容 tar -tf temp.tar c)从归档文件提取文件        tar用于提取文件时,可以把打包tar文件提取目录文件

1.9K30

_Shell 正则表达式及综合案例及文本处理工具

$大于小于11位数字都是不符合 四、案例之归档文件实际生产应用中,往往需要对重要数据进行归档备份 需求:实现一个目录归档备份脚本,输入一个目录名称,将目录下所有文件按天归档保存,并将归档日期附加在文档文件名上...,放在根目录下(/archive) 这里用到归档命令: tar 后面可以加上 -c 选项表示归档,加上 -z 选项表示同时进行压缩得到文件后缀名为 .tar.gz;不过要注意是可能还是需要加上...P选项代表允许我们使用绝对路径进行归档。...) # 订阅生成归档文件名称 FILE=archive_ Missing superscript or subscript argument DATE.tar.gz # 订阅生成归档文件路径 DEST...−eq0]then echo echo"归档成功" echo"归档文件:" exit五、案例之定时归档文件比如说我们想要1分钟归档文件一次;就可以设置定时器如下: */1 * * * * /archive

23110

Linux系列之压缩命令

JPEG和MP3是有损压缩例子。 gzip命令 命令被用来压缩一个或多个文件。它将原始文件替换为压缩版本。 命令语法gzip file 。...模式 描述 c 从文件和/或目录列表中创建一个归档。 x 提取一个归档。 r 将指定路径名,添加到归档末尾。 t 列出归档内容。...image.png 我们可以在一个新位置提取tar。请记住,除非我们是以超级用户身份进行操作,否则从归档提取文件目录所有权是由执行恢复用户来承担,而不是原始所有者。...你可以通过在tar命令中加入尾部路径名来限制从归档文件提取内容,tar将只恢复指定文件。你也可以指定多个路径名。...image.png T是-files-from选项缩写,它向tar指出从哪里读取它路径名列表,以前我们告诉tar要使用目录文件,但现在我们使用-选项,这让tar知道要使用标准输入或输出作为要提取归档文件

1.4K20

【Linux】常用压缩解压缩命令之tar命令

本文将深入探讨Linux中常用压缩和解压缩命令,读者提供全面的指南。 2....以下是tar命令详细说明: 3.1 压缩 3.1.1 基本用法 tar基本压缩语法如下: tar -czvf 目标文件.tar.gz 源文件目录 -c: 创建一个新归档文件 -z: 使用gzip...解压 3.2.1 基本用法 tar基本解压语法如下: tar -xzvf 归档文件.tar.gz -x: 提取文件 -z: 使用gzip进行解压 -v: 显示详细信息 -f: 指定归档文件名称 实例...: tar -xzvf archive.tar.gz 3.2.2 解压到指定目录 如果要将归档文件解压到特定目录,可以使用 -C 选项: tar -xzvf 归档文件.tar.gz -C 目标目录 实例...: tar -xzvf archive.tar.gz -C /path/to/target_directory 3.2.3 只解压部分文件 有时候,我们只需要解压归档文件一部分文件,可以通过在命令中列出文件名称来实现

1.8K10

【基础知识】RMAN基础知识-Part1

应用场景:备份后将备份文件移动到别的文件夹,或者别人备份交给你还原,因为备份路径写在控制文件中,不在原路径就需要将备份注册到控制文件或者恢复目录中;同样别人给你归档日志也需要注册到控制文件或恢复目录当中...--备份所有的归档日志 backup archivelog all; --归档当前日志文件 alter system switch logfile; --备份所有的归档文件,并删除所有的输入,意思是如果归档日志存储路径下有两个归档文件...,使用命令进行备份后,则归档日志存储路径原先归档文件则删除掉,可以用来节省空间 backup archivelog all delete all input; --一般使用上一个 backup...%U:默认文件命令模式,生成文件具有唯一性 %a:Oracle数据库activation ID即RESETLOG_ID。...%F:基于"DBID+时间"确定唯一名称,格式形式c-IIIIIIIIII-YYYYMMDD-QQ,其中IIIIIIIIII 数据库DBID, YYYYMMDD日期, QQ是一个1~256

71910

0508-如何使用HadoopArchive处理小文件

参数说明: -archiveName:指定归档文件名称 -p:指定要进行归档目录文件目录 -r:指定归档文件副本数 *:可以使用通配方式归档一类文件目录(如:test*表示以test开头文件目录...) /tmp:指定归档libarchive.har文件输出目录 2.查看libarchive.har文件大小以及原始目录文件大小 ?...与/tmp/lib下目录一致,HAR文件浏览方式需要在hdfs路径前添加har: 4.将原始/tmp/lib目录删除,观察集群Blocks总数 [root@cdh05 ~]# hadoop fs...通过在hdfs路径前加上har:方式访问归档目录文件。如果不加上har:则会显示如下内容 ?...HDFS路径前添加har:,添加har:后访问方式与普通访问目录文件方式无差别 提示:代码块部分可以左右滑动查看噢 天地立心,为生民立命,往圣继绝学,万世开太平。

2.4K00

Jenkins常用插件Copy Artifact使用

(Archive the artifacts)",在"Files to archives"中填写归档文件名称,这里以当前任务Workspace目录开始,比如我们文件完成路径是/var/lib/jenkins.../workspace/job_a/dist.zip,那么归档文件名称填写"dist.zip"即可,如果有多个文件,使用英文逗号","隔开,如图: [rlfszamsh3.png?...,以及保存路径,如图 [96q099ccb0.png?...Which build:指定需要基于父级任务哪一次构建,这里选择了最新一次成功构建 Artifacts to copy:指定了需要拷贝文件名称,多个以英文逗号","隔开,留空的话会复制上级任务所有归档文件...Artifacts not to copy:指定不需要拷贝文件名称 Target directory:指定归档文件存放目录 Parameter filters:用于参数过滤,暂时忽略 运行任务,我们会在日志中看到类似下面的输出

2.5K10

如何使用JavaJAR文件

JAR文件是一个归档文件或一组文件,作为一个具有.JAR文件扩展名单元分发。归档就像将所有Java和其他资源文件放在一个单独案例中,并准备将它们作为.jar文件(其他归档扩展名也存在)发布。...c.jpg 注意,除了我们归档三个文件外,JAR文件还包含META-INF文件夹/目录MANIFEST.MF。...这是由jar命令自动生成。该文件包含一个名称-值对列表,用冒号分隔并分组部分。 如果JAR文件只用于归档,那么这个文件没有多大用处。...如何提取JAR文件 可以使用以下命令提取JAR文件: $ jar xf app.jar 当提取JAR工具时,它会在当前目录中创建文件副本;原始JAR文件保持不变。...提取将覆盖当前目录路径名中具有相同名称所有文件

2.1K40

Shell(Linux)常用命令

# rm -r * 解压缩类 tar(归档) 功能:归档目录文件 参数: -c 创建新归档 -d 比较归档文件系统差异 -r 追加文件归档 -t 存档内容列表 -x 提取归档所有文件...foo bar 提取归档所有文件: # tar -xf archive.tar 创建归档并gzip压缩: # tar -zcvf archive.tar.gz log 提取归档文件并gzip解压:...提取归档并解压到指定目录: # tar -zxvf log.tar.gz -C /opt zip(压缩) zip 是个使用广泛压缩程序,压缩后文件后缀名为 .zip。...-i 只压缩符合条件文件。 -j 只保存文件名称及其内容,而不存放任何目录名称。 -J 删除压缩文件前面不必要数据。 -k 使用MS-DOS兼容格式文件名称。...-b 不要对文本文件进行字符转换。 -C 压缩文件文件名称区分大小写。 -j 不处理压缩文件中原有的目录路径。 -L 将压缩文件全部文件名改为小写。 -M 将输出结果送到more程序处理。

3.1K30

红帽认证RedHat-RHCSA shell基本应用

mkdir命令 用途:创建新目录(Make Directory) 格式:mkdir [-p] [/路径/]目录文件操作命令:touch、cp、rm、mv、find touch...源文件目录… 目标文件目录 find命令 用途:用于查找文件目录 格式:find [查找范围] [查找条件] 常用查找条件 -name:按文件名称查找...归档文件名 [-C 目标目录] 常用命令 打包: tar -czvf [存放路径]归档文件名.tar.gz 源文件目录 或 tar -cjvf [存放路径]归档文件名.tar.bz2...源文件目录 解包: tar -xzvf [存放路径]归档文件名.tar.gz [-C 解压目录] 或 tar -xjvf [存放路径]归档文件名.tar.bz2 [-C 解压目录...,模式中主要完成如光标移动、字符串查找,以及删除、复制、粘贴文件内容等相关操作 2)输入模式:模式中主要操作就是录入文件内容,可以对文本文件正文进行修改、或者添加新内容。

15020

关于java打包那些事

如果希望它查询当前目录,需要在CLASSPATH中加入 .;,代表当前目录。 java执行class文件对package路径是强依赖。...它在执行时候会严格以当前用户路径基础,按照package指定路径转化为文件路径去搜索class文件。...选项: -c 创建新档案 -t 列出档案目录 -x 从档案中提取指定 (或所有) 文件 -u 更新现有档案 -v 在标准输出中生成详细输出 -f 指定档案文件名 -m 包含指定清单文件清单信息...(父目录) 组件 -M 不创建条目的清单文件 -i 指定 jar 文件生成索引信息 -C 更改为指定目录并包含以下文件 如果任何文件目录, 则对其进行递归处理。...' 并将 foo/ 目录所有文件归档到 'test.jar' 中: jar cvfm test.jar mymanifest -C test/ 摘自 MENIFEST.MF

71400

教你怎么用python操作文件

下一步是在路径对象上调用 rename() 并传入你要重命名文件目录新名称。 ---- 归档 归档是将多个文件打包成一个文件便捷方式。 两种最常见存档类型是ZIP和TAR。...它们都采用可选路径参数,允许指定要将文件提取其他指定目录。 如果目录不存在,则会自动创建目录。...之后显示了如何将整个存档提取到指定目录中。.extractall() 创建 extract_dir 并将 data.zip 内容提取到其中。 最后一行关闭ZIP存档文件。...getmembers() 返回对象具有可以通过编程方式访问属性,例如归档中每个文件名称,大小和上次修改时间。 在读取或写入存档后,必须关闭它以释放系统资源。...默认情况下,它将当前目录所有文件压缩 format 参数中指定归档格式。 你可以传入可选 root_dir 参数来压缩不同目录文件

6.5K20

Linux提取RPM包文件

cpio 命令用于从归档包中存入和读取文件,换句话说,cpio 命令可以从归档包中提取文件(或目录),也可以将文件(或目录)复制到归档包中。...归档包,也可称为文件库,其实就是 cpio 或 tar 格式文件,该文件中包含其他文件以及一些相关信息(文件名、访问权限等)。归档包既可以是磁盘中文件,也可以是磁带或管道。...cpio 命令无法自行指定备份(或还原)文件,需要目标文件(或目录完整路径才能成功读取,因此此命令常与 find 命令配合使用。.../目录中备份出了/boot/目录 使用 cpio 命令提取 RPM 包中指定文件 在服务器使用过程,如果系统文件被误修改或误删除,可以考虑使用 cpio 命令提取出原 RPM 包中所需系统文件,从而修复被误操作文件...RPM 包允许逐个提取包中文件,使用命令格式如下: [root@localhost ~]# rpm2cpio 包全名|cpio -idv .文件绝对路径 命令中,rpm2cpio 就是将 RPM

36040
领券